asked 03/01/23Matalea created a rectangle where the length was eight more than the width. She then determined that the area of a rectangle could be found by using the function A(x)= x2+8x where x is the width of the rectangle. If the area of the rectangle is 33 in.2, what is the width of the rectangle?

x^2 +8x = 33
x^2 +8x +16 = 33+16
(x+4)^2 = 49
x+4 =7
x =7-4 = 3
width = 3 inches
